Evans Eliminated by Liew

Level 11 : 1,000/2,000, 2,000 ante
Lena Evans
Lena Evans

Lena Evans shoved all in from under the gun. A player called as did Yin Liew.

On the flop reading {8-Hearts}{5-Diamonds}{7-Hearts}, both players with action committed all their chips in the middle.

Lena Evans: {a-Spades}{k-Clubs}
Opponent: {k-Spades}{k-Diamonds}
Yin Liew: {a-Hearts}{a-Diamonds}

The turn was the {5-Spades} and river was the {4-Diamonds}. Liew held with aces to win a big pot and to eliminate Evans.

Andrews Builds Her Stack

Level 11 : 1,000/2,000, 2,000 ante
Cherish Andrews
Cherish Andrews

On a flop reading {j-Hearts}{6-Hearts}{8-Diamonds}, and 20,000 in the middle, a pot was building between Cherish Andrews and Alisha Duckworth. The flop was checked through to the turn.

The turn brought an {8-Clubs} which Andrews bet 8,000 on and Duckworth called.

The river of the {q-Spades} was bet once more by Andrews, this time to 20,000 and Duckworth folded as Andrews built up her stack.

Aoki Eliminates a Player

Level 12 : 1,200/2,400, 2,400 ante

Mikiyo Aoki raised early position to 8,000 and a middle position player went all in for 24,000. Action went back around to Aoki who snap-called.

Middle Position: {6-Diamonds}{9-Diamonds}
Mikiyo Aoki: {a-Diamonds}{k-Hearts}

The board ran out {k-Clubs}{8-Diamonds}{4-Clubs}{6-Spades}{10-Spades} and Aoki knocked one out, adding to her growing stack.

Bell Binks The Flop

Level 12 : 1,200/2,400, 2,400 ante

The action folded to Corena Bell on the button who moved all-in for about 30,000. Virginia Cassavetes woke up with big slick in the big blind.

Corena Bell: {a-Diamonds}{8-Diamonds}
Virginia Cassavetes: {a-Spades}{k-Diamonds}

The board ran out {10-Spades}{j-Diamonds}{8-Hearts}{2-Spades}{2-Hearts}. Bell spiked a pair of eights to double through Cassavetes.

Marks More Than Doubles

Level 12 : 1,200/2,400, 2,400 ante

Rebekah Emmons was all in for 30,000 and at risk and was called by Lorraine Marks in the small blind and JJ Liu in the big blind.

The flop came down {k-Clubs}{8-Hearts}{3-Diamonds} and Marks went all in for her remaining 58,000 which Liu snap-called. All three hands were tabled.

Rebekah Emmons: {a-Hearts}{a-Clubs}
Lorraine Marks: {8-Spades}{8-Diamonds}
JJ Liu: {k-Spades}{j-Clubs}

The turn {10-Hearts} meant Liu was drawing dead and the river {q-Hearts} secured a huge pot for Marks as Emmons left the tournament.
